“The Belt and Road” Outbound Investment Legal Affair Seminar Co-organized by Senior and Meritas represented by HHP successfully held in Hangzhou
In June 30th 2017, “The Belt and Road” Outbound Investment Legal Affair Seminar came to an end in Zhejiang Hangzhou. This seminar was supported by China Council for the Promotion of International Trade Zhejiang Provincial Committee, HHP Attorneys-At-Law as the Chinese member firm of Meritas Law Firms Worldwide, and Senior Legal Affair Management.
Mr. Xiaohang HUANG, Counsellor and Vice President of CCPIT Zhejiang Provincial Committee, Mr. Hiromasa OGAWA from Meritas Law Firm Worldwide and Mr. Xiaozhong YE, President of Senior Legal Affair Management attended this seminar. The seminar invited senior experts from the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of P.R.China, well-known central enterprises and large financial institutions to share the legal affairs of outbound investment in all angles. HHP Attorneys-At-Law, as the Chinese member firm of Meritas also invited partner lawyers of Meritas member firms from Indonesia, Philippines, Vietnam, Japan, Korea and Hong Kong to present professional speeches in this seminar.
More than 160 representatives of numerous Chinese leading companies gathered together, including Zhejiang Communication Investment Group, Zhejiang Energy Group, Zhejiang Tourism Group, Zhejiang Construction Investment Group, Zhejiang Tea Group, Zhejiang International Business Group, Dahua Technology, Zotye Automobile, Daoming Optics, Hongying Group, Zhejiang Expressway, Baoaijie Automobile, TongTianXing Group, The Export-Import Bank of China and etc.
The seminar began in the speeches of Mr. Xiaohang HUANG, Mr. Hiromasa OGAWA, and Mr. Xiaozhong YE. Mr. OGAWA introduced the unique quality control system of Meritas and the advantages of Meritas model of outbound investment service, compared to the traditional model.
Then, Mr. Jingge XIA, Counselor of International Economy Department, Ministry of Foreign Affairs made an instruction and analysis of the international background and hotspots under the “The Belt and Road” strategy. Mr. Chunge WANG, General Counsel of China Merchants Group Co. Ltd. introduced the actual experience in Belarus by China Merchants Group Co. Ltd. and characteristics of investment & risk prevention regarding investment in Central and Eastern Europe. Mr. Xiangnan ZHANG, Deputy General Counsel of China Nonferrous Metals Mining (Group) Co., Ltd. introduced a systematic in-depth analysis of how to control the legal risk of outbound investment and legal operation from four aspects of strategic decision, due diligence, project transaction and project operation, also combined with the outbound investment cases.
HHP Attorneys-At-Law, as the first Chinese member of Meritas Law Firms Worldwide, has a wealth of practical experience in the field of outbound investment legal services. Partner Lawyer Mr. Yao RAO, analyzed the latest changes on supervision and market confronted with Chinese enterprises in outbound investment and M&A at the moment, discussed how to layout overseas investment under the new policies of “The Belt and Road”, and introduced the common problems and solutions of various investment and M&A projects according to actual cases.
In the afternoon session, Meritas member firms began the speech of introducing mergers and investments in East Asia. Mr. Hiromasa OGAWA from Kojima Law Offices, Mr. Shanyun CUI and Mr. Sedong MIN from Lee & Ko, and Mr. Wilfred TSUI from Gallant, introduced the investment and merge operation background in East Asia, and conducted in-depth discussions on investment, merger opportunities and legal risk analysis of Japan, Korea and Hong Kong respectively.
Mr. Zhibo LI, Managing Director of Oversea Investment Business Division, Ping’An Trust, had an incredible speech about how to develop a new method of providing outbound funding solution for Chinese enterprises to "go out" in the current regulatory environment.
At last, speakers of Meritas Southeast Asian member firms, Mr. Nguyen Huu HOAI from Russin & Vecchi, Mr. Hendra ONG from HPRP Lawyers, and Mr. Aison Benedict C. VELASCO from ACCRALAW, made detailed instructions about how to find opportunities of mergers and investments and how to effectively manage investment projects and analyze the main legal risks in Vietnam, Indonesia and Philippines.
The seminar was successfully concluded in a positive interaction between participants and speakers. The massive materials and typical cases shared by speakers had won great acclaims.
